#532e83 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#532e83 is composed of 32.5% red, 18%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.6% cyan, 64.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 266.1 degrees, a saturation of 48% and a lightness of 34.7%. #532e83 color hex could be obtained by blending #a65cff with #000007.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

Shades and Tints of #532e83

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f5f1fa is the lightest one.
